Supporting Joint Health in Seniors

Wiki Article

As we mature, our joints can become more susceptible to injury. This can lead discomfort and restrict our ability to engage in daily activities. It's crucial for seniors to focus on supporting their joint health through a combination of lifestyle choices and medical care. Ensuring a healthy weight can lessen stress on joints, while regular physical activity helps improve muscles that support the joints. A balanced diet rich in nutrients can also support joint health by easing pain.

Staying hydrated is essential for healthy joint function, as water helps reduce friction in the joints. In addition to these lifestyle changes, seniors may benefit from consulting with a healthcare professional about treatments that can help manage joint pain and swelling. By taking proactive steps to support their joint health, seniors can improve their overall well-being and enjoy an active lifestyle.
